We are recruiting for a Senior HR Advisor to work onsite at London City Airport.

This role comes with a fantastic benefits package including discounted travel and a bonus scheme.

Duties:

To provide comprehensive, pragmatic, and customer focused HR and business support and advice to team. Assisting management and employees with first line advice and support with all employee relations cases. you will ensure that all HR queries are dealt with promptly and reliably; escalating to the HR and Development Manager where required. Monitoring and managing all HR related processes to always ensure compliance and good practice and case administration.

To oversee all recruitment and onboarding process, ensuring all process and procedures are adhered to and conducted in a timely fashion.

To support the Head of HR with the delivery of the HR strategy and any HR related projects as identified. Providing HR metrics and reporting as required.

You will have strong communication and organisational skills and be able to build positive working relationships with all levels of management and non-management, be a team player and be very resilient, self-confident, and persuasive in nature.

Human Resources

  • Dealing with various HR queries. Acting as the first point of contact.
  • Handling HR matters reliably and in accordance with legal requirements.
  • To support relevant ER related meetings and hearings from investigation to appeal.
  • Monitoring all HR processes in particular Office 365 forms
  • Managing employee relationships, responding to any queries or problems that they have and managing expectations.
  • Partnering with Management to build a sound understanding of the individual departments and teams. To be able to anticipate and respond to people and performance challenges as well as emerging business issues.
  • Supporting Management with HR related queries and ER case management from inception to completion.
  • Partnering with HR and Development Manager to review employee relations, performance, and absence management case metrics and reporting.
  • Supporting the HR and Development Manager with various HR related projects.
  • To oversee the Occupational Health referral process using the PHC Portal for referrals and case management.
  • To ensure all employee personnel files are updated with all relevant documentation as required.

Recruitment and onboarding

  • Oversee all recruitment, ensuring all process and procedures are adhered to and conducted in a timely fashion.
  • Supporting the Station Manager with all probation reviews ensuring that they are conducted in a timely fashion and inline with company policy and procedure.
  • Provide support to line managers for induction of new starters, with particular emphasis on ensuring that all new starters are made aware of key corporate HR policies, procedures, company benefits and how these are implemented locally (e.g., absence reporting procedures etc.)

Payroll

  • To oversee the payroll process, Liaising with the Planning and Payroll team where required.
  • To ensure all overtime, expenses, and all statutory payments are made.
  • Ensure all Employee Change Notices (ECN's) are raised and submitted in a timely fashion.
  • Monitor and manage all right to work entitlements to ensure legal compliance.
